Abstract
We study the and decays adopting a mechanism in which the meson decays weakly into a and a component, which hadronizes into two pseudoscalar mesons. The final state interaction between these two pseudoscalar mesons is taken into account by using the Chiral Unitary approach in coupled channels, which gives rise to the resonance. Hence, we obtain the invariant mass distributions of the pairs and after the decay of that resonance and compare our theoretical amplitudes with those available from the experimental data. Our results are in a fair agreement with these data, and a signal is seen in both the and distributions.
